Transaction 61a30583d9e9cf9c3efe91066b80f9e8b9cd7bd58340a58171c7164f32b26984
1 Input
1 Output
-
61a30583d9e9cf9c3efe91066b80f9e8b9cd7bd58340a58171c7164f32b26984:0
- value
- 190910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b34f774e95af0a883a0b84a9f086b1ce4e883d7 OP_EQUAL
- address
- 3765F3iEjFC64rTDuRXHARSkUazN46z63A